Lindsay Sandiford who is facing the death penalty in Indonesia says she’s “deeply saddened” by the deaths of two Australians.

Myuran Sukumaran and Andrew Chan, who had been convicted of drug smuggling, have been executed.

The 58-year-old gran who used to live in Redcar described Mr Chan as a “close friend and confidante” who had counselled her through “exceptionally difficult times”.

She has also been convicted of drug smuggling.
